Output efa385103b44aa14b02234786f194ec8371bd9e348b0adc29cf792e078cf1d1c:0

value
426864816
script pubkey
OP_0 OP_PUSHBYTES_20 e4311b0cc320fd3ee18c0185a09f08edfcfa4684
address
ltc1qusc3krxryr7nacvvqxz6p8cgah70535ygla49u
transaction
efa385103b44aa14b02234786f194ec8371bd9e348b0adc29cf792e078cf1d1c
spent
true